Money you take out of the business, or put into it, is recorded under Owner draws on the Dashboard — never as an expense.
This matters: a draw is not a business cost. Filing it as one understates your profit and, on a tax return, claims a deduction that isn't allowed. A draw moves Cash Position and nothing else — revenue, cost of goods, gross profit, net profit and operating expenses are all untouched.
Stock you take for your own use is the same idea in product rather than cash — see Stock Adjustments.
